A striking encounter with the Southern Ground Hornbill (Bucorvus leadbeateri), the largest species of hornbill, foraging across the savannas of Kruger National Park. This vulnerable species is unmistakable with its jet-black plumage and vivid red facial and throat skin. Captured in its natural habitat in South Africa, the image highlights the bird's prehistoric appearance and powerful bill, used for hunting everything from insects to small reptiles.
